Eskenazi Health is currently seeking a Talent Acquisition & Human Resources Intern. Throughout this internship, you will work directly with our Talent Acquisition team to support a variety of projects and initiatives, while playing a key role in our day to day operations throughout the various functions of Human Resources. You will mainly support our Talent Acquisition Team, however will also have exposure to Compensation/HRIS, Benefits, Employee Relations, and Eskenazi Health Institute Team. We will look to you to contribute new ideas and insight as a valued member of the team.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Assist the Talent Acquisition team with full cycle recruiting efforts via screening resumes, sourcing candidates,  initial phone screens, scheduling interviews, and extending offers
  • Upon selection of  projects, the intern will be expected to follow a designated timeline for completion while performing research, analysis, writing and rewrites as indicated by the Talent Acquisition Manager, or other designated mentor
  • Shadow the Compensation/HRIS team and review Human Resource compensation tools and employee file management using SuccessFactors to manage, audit and manipulate data
  • Track progress, deadlines, and priorities of all projects and reports; i.e. monthly time to fill report
  • Shadow the Human Resource benefits team and review managing benefit inquiries by employees and other assigned projects as needed
  • Shadow the Employee Relations team with potential to assist in auditing employee file information such as performance improvement plans and corrective actions are properly documented in SAP
  • Shadow the Eskenazi Health Institute Team and assist with preparations for onboarding and training sessions
  • Perform other duties as required and assigned across all various Human Resource functions
